Here are the key Odoo modules to consider:
1. Sales
- CRM (Customer Relationship Management): To manage leads, opportunities, and customer interactions.
- Sales: For creating and managing quotations, sales orders, and invoicing.
2. Property Management
- Property Management Module: Custom or third-party modules specifically designed for managing properties, leases, tenants, and maintenance.
3. Accounting and Finance
- Accounting: To manage financial transactions, invoicing, vendor bills, and payments.
- Expenses: To track and manage company expenses.
4. Website and E-commerce
- Website Builder: To create and manage the company's website.
- E-commerce: If the company plans to offer online booking or purchasing options for properties.
5. Project Management
- Project: To manage property development projects, tasks, and milestones.
- Timesheet: For tracking time spent on various projects.
6. Inventory Management
- Inventory: To manage stock levels, property furnishings, and other assets.
7. Human Resources
- HR: To manage employee records, recruitment, and contracts.
- Payroll: For handling employee salaries and payroll processes.
8. Marketing
- Email Marketing: For managing email campaigns and communications with clients and prospects.
- Social Marketing: To manage social media campaigns and track their effectiveness.
9. Maintenance
- Maintenance: To manage and track property maintenance requests and activities.
10. Rental Management
- Rental: For managing property rentals, including contracts, renewals, and payments.
